> Why can't we start using a new extension, e.g. .psz or .pgz, instead
> .ps.gz (like we already use .tgz for .tar.gz)?  It won't confuse gview
> (I've tried it), and it will make life easier for browsers.  I bet once
> someone starts it, it will catch on.

Because the original gnu g[un]zip will not work on anything wich hasn't the
".gz". 

> gzip PhD.ps
> mv PhD.ps.gz PhD.pgz
> gunzip PhD.pgz
gunzip: PhD.pgz: unknown suffix -- ignored
> 


*I* know that I can simply pipe it into gzip and it will not know what file
that is. But it *does* complicate things for another part of potential users.

Also gsview usually will take over the *.ps automatically on WinXX, but *not*
the *.pgz  you have to accociate these by hand.
